Goals,
Duties and Responsibilities:
Project Managers are directly responsible for the oversight of all projects in the pre-construction and construction phases, ensuring that projects are being completed in a profitable and timely manner. To that end, specific production responsibilities include:
Project Manager
Primary Responsibilities:
Prepare for Projects:
- Prepare for assigned projects, by developing a complete understanding of each project through information passed along from the sales/design staff.
- Working with their designer, PM’s will attend initial measure and any other required meetings before contract.
- PM’s will also be expected to provide input about field conditions and aid designers with any construction related questions that may come up.
- Conducting a thorough review of the project information on Buildertrend
- Build a baseline schedule for the project and enter it into Buildertrend.
- Construction Schedules should be built ASAP after handoff to allow for proper contract and draw information to be created. Ideally a schedule with key dates would be built 5 days before contract, or all pertinent information sent to sales.
- PM’s will attend any assigned contract signing and present a project schedule along with schedule a pre-construction meeting.
- After contract, the PM will work to continually update the client with any changes that may affect their project.
- Review project schedules, plans, and budgets with their field staff.
- Review with field staff, all safety and security issues related to the project.
- Schedule and run any needed meetings with suppliers or trade partners to ensure they are familiar with the project and the PM’s expectations.
- Ensure materials are ordered and confirm that all selections are in before they are needed on the project.
- Contact relevant Sub-Contractors to schedule and inform them of pertinent job information.
- Ensure all proper permits have been applied for and are on-site prior to project start.
During Projects:
- Ensure consistent and continuous communication with the client
- Promote customer comfort, protection of their property and actions that signify concern and respect.
- Schedule all needed inspections or resources required on the project.
- Ideally the PM will be on site for all inspections, but this is not required.
- Meet weekly with clients on-site to discuss:
- Project Updates
- Change Orders
- Draw Collection
- Track actual costs for each/all jobs and balance against estimated costs. Understand on a weekly basis the Cost-to-Complete each project in Production
- Send a weekly report to GM for review
- Assist field staff in creating executable solutions for unforeseen issues
- Work with the team designer or GM on a job(s) to identify and resolve problem related to scope, materials, cost, and timeline.
- Review project schedules on a weekly basis with the field staff.
- Visit project sites regularly outside of client meetings to ensure the highest level of quality possible on every project and maintain a consistent presence in the field.
- Through consistent quality control, manage the field staff and client expectations to achieve ZERO punch by the conclusion of the project
- After a project is completed, conduct a final walkthrough with the client to address any remaining issues/questions and collect final payment.
